India Juris advised Special Olympics

01 April 2009

Special Olympics is the world’s largest sports not for profit organization for children and adults with intellectual disabilities, providing year-round training and competitions to more than 4.2 million athletes in around 170 countries.

India Juris regularly advised Special Olympics on their charitable activities in India, foreign exchange law implications, annual filings and employment issues.
